掌握Linux命令xinetd,服务管理新技能
linux命令xinetd

首页 2024-11-30 23:18:17



Linux命令xinetd:强大而灵活的服务管理器 在Linux操作系统中,xinetd是一个功能强大的服务管理器,它不仅能够高效地启动和管理网络服务,还提供了丰富的配置选项,帮助管理员更加灵活地控制系统中的网络服务

    本文将详细介绍xinetd的安装、配置和使用,并探讨其在实际应用中的优势

     一、xinetd简介 xinetd,即Internet super server的缩写,是一个高级的守护进程,用于在需要时启动网络服务

    与传统的inetd服务管理器相比,xinetd不仅提供了更多的功能和配置选项,还具备更高的性能和安全性

    作为一个轻量级的服务管理器,xinetd监听指定端口上的连接请求,并根据用户的配置启动相应的服务

    通过xinetd,管理员可以更加灵活地控制服务的启动和停止,以及管理通过网络连接到主机上的服务

     二、安装xinetd 要在Linux系统中安装xinetd,首先需要确保具有管理员权限

    以下是安装xinetd的简要步骤: 1.打开终端:在Linux系统中,可以通过按下Ctrl + Alt + T键来打开终端

     2.切换到超级用户身份:在终端中输入以下命令来切换到超级用户身份: bash sudo su 3.安装xinetd:在超级用户模式下,根据具体的Linux发行版,输入相应的命令来安装xinetd

    例如,在基于Debian的系统(如Ubuntu)上,可以使用以下命令: bash sudo apt update sudo apt install xinetd 在基于Red Hat的系统(如CentOS、RHEL)上,可以使用以下命令: bash sudo yum install xinetd 4.启动xinetd服务:安装完成后,输入以下命令启动xinetd服务: bash sudo systemctl start xinetd 5.设置开机自启动:如果希望xinetd服务在系统启动时自动运行,可以使用以下命令来设置: bash sudo systemctl enable xinetd 三、配置xinetd xinetd的配置文件位于`/etc/xinetd.conf`以及`/etc/xinetd.d/`目录下

    通过编